VIDEO: ‘Practical content,’ ‘real-world data’ part of CHEST 2022
Sandhya Khurana, MD, FCCP, spoke with Healio about key takeaways from the CHEST Annual Meeting that she plans to incorporate into her practice.
“[CHEST] actually included a lot of good content, practical content, on things that guidelines don’t cover and randomized controlled trials don’t always tell us, such as selection of biologics,” Khurana, director of the Mary Parkes Center for Asthma, Allergy and Pulmonary Care and professor of pulmonary and critical care medicine at the University of Rochester Medical Center, told Healio. “There was a lot of real-world data that was discussed.”
Khurana also noted the need to redefine mild asthma and the continuum between type 2 and non-type 2 asthma as two of several takeaways from the meeting.
